  • Send Mail to Contact Group

    I'm helping someone set up their new iPad.  One of the most common tasks she hopes to use it for is sending e-mail to several groups.  On her iMac she has the groups set up in Contacts.  To send a message to them she opens mail, selects the group, and all the addresses populate the To: field.
    The groups are there in iOS on the iPad too, but there doesn't seem to be any way to select them when you're sending a mail message.  If you go to the + button, click Groups (little back arrow), and click the group it just adds or removes the little check mark by the group name.  There's no way to chose the group to say "send to all these people."
    You CAN select just the specific group, go to the contact list, and tap each name one at a time to populate the To: field, but with 50+ e-mail addresses...  That's NOT a solution, that's a pain.
    There must be some way in iOS to send mail messages to everyone in a contact group... BUT HOW?

  • Sending to a shared contact group with subgroups fail

    Hello all,
    I am hoping someone can help me with this one, as I have researched non stop and cannot find an answer.
    SCENARIO:
    Outlook 2010 (with all the latest updates)
    Exchange 2010
    Windows 7 x64
    We are a group of 15 users. All 15 of us add a shared mailbox used for communications into our Outlook client so we can access and monitor the entire mailbox, including contacts.
    When trying to send a communication to a Contact group that is in the shared mailbox contacts, it will work fine unless there is another contact group within that group (subgroup).  The email will bounce back with the following error:
    [email protected] #550 5.4.4 ROUTING.NoConnectorForAddressType; unable to route for address type ##
    If you send to a contact group with a subgroup from your own local contacts, it works fine.
    If you send to a contact group without a subgroup, it works fine.
    If you log directly into the shared mailbox and send from there, it works fine.
    This issue appears ONLY to occur when sending to a contact group that has a subgroup within it from a shared contact list.
    Based on my investigation, it appears that Outlook is trying to look for the subgroups within the local contact list, not the location of the actual contact group itself. Perform the following steps:
    Add an additional (or shared) mailbox to your Outlook profile.
    In the shared mailbox contact list, create 2 contact groups. (Test 1 and Test 2).
    Add Test 2 into the Test 1 group. In Test 2 group, create/add a contact. (This may easiest be done by the shared mailbox itself)
    Ensure you are logged into your original profile, and Right click the Test 1 group and Create->Email.
    You will notice right away if you expand the Test 1 group, it will show up Test 2 (Unknown) and if you try and double click Test 2 to see it's properties, it says it cannot find it. If you perform this same step while logged into the shared mailbox directly,
    it is able to locate the contact.
    Any information I have found on this bounceback references a bug where a link in an email who try to send to a contact using MAILTO instead of SMTP. However, this is not the scenario I am in.
    It is currently not feasible to have everyone add all these contact groups into their own contact list, as these groups change all the time.
    If anyone has any ideas how this could be fixed, or have maybe other suggestions of how to use and access groups with subgroups for communications without logging into the shared mailbox, that would be great. We are unable to login to the shared mailbox
    directly anymore as we are doing away with shared passwords.

  • I have an iPhone 5c and when i try to IMessage my contacts if they have an iPhone it sends it off of my email instead of my phone number what do i do to fix this?

    I have an iPhone 5c recently updated with iOS 8, i am having problems with my IMessage.  when i try to IMessage my contacts, instead of sending the IMessage from my phone number the message is sent with my email. i also cannot be in a group chat due to me texting off of my email. i don't want this to happen.. what are ways to fix this so i no longer can text off of my email.

    Go into Settings>Messages>Send and Receive and make sure that your phone number is checked and iMessage reads as activated. Remove the checkmark from the email address and make sure that only the phone number if checked. It should appear grayed out, but should still have a checkmark. If the phone number does not have a checkmark, then turn off iMessage, wait a few moments and then turn iMessage back on and make sure that it activates.
